The unit I am creating is a Exploration Unit, and the technological tool I will be using for the activity is Twitter. And yes, I am very excited. For the activity they must create an explorers Twitter Feed. They will create the explorers twitter name, profile picture, and create a couple of statuses that this explorer might use while they are travelling, or if they have just landed, etc. They then must comment on two of their peers twitter feeds. I think this small activity will be very interactive and engaging and can relate to what teenagers use every day. I think if they hear that they are able to use Twitter, they will be very excited.
